Value vs Itself CAG

P/E shows how many dollars investors pay in the stock price for each $1 of profit the company earns per share. Today’s P/E is compared with the company’s 10-year average. If the ratio is above that norm, you’re paying up for each dollar of profit. If it’s below, you’re getting more earnings for less.
